Separation and GC-MS Analysis of Shanbei Low Temperature Coal Tar

Abstract

The light tar (L-tar) and heavy tar (H-tar) from Shanbei low temperature coal tar were separated by ultrasonic extraction and Soxhlet extraction to obtain petroleum ether fraction in L-tar (P-L-tarr) and petroleum ether fraction in H-tar ( P-H-tar), which could be analyzed by gas chromatography-mass spectrometry (GC-MS). The GC-MS analyses showed that P-L-tar and P-H-tar contained 295 compounds and 302 compounds respectively, which were mainly long-chain alkanes,phenols, naphthalenes, as well as a small amount of oxygen compounds and nitrogen compounds. Mass fractions of long-chain alkanes and phenols in P-L-tar are 42.43% and 18. 28% , and their mass fractions in P-H-tar are 21.53% and 36. 80% , respectively. The mass fraction of m-cresol in P-H-tar reaches 6.72%.
